Characteristics of Dai Dance Mountain Gods
Mountain God protects the wild, which belongs to the imperial mountain god, and is one of the objects of sacrifice in China traditional culture, from which the creation of mountain dancing god comes. Dai dance is full of beautiful mountains and rivers and beautiful humanities, full of peaceful, quiet, meaningful and implicit style, simple and natural, without a sense of carving.
In order to express our feelings more vividly from body language, we adapted some dance moves and added our own ideas and understanding. We divide the dance into three parts, which just happens to be the plot from the appearance of the mountain god to the activity of the mountain god and then to the return of the mountain god, so that everyone's emotional expression is more clear and vivid.
